
Warm, deeply savory, and packed with aromatic punch, this sippable broth is the kind of thing you'll want to curl up with on a cold afternoon or reach for when you need something restorative. Ginger, garlic, and scallions bloom in coconut oil before the bone broth joins the pot, and a 15-minute simmer lets all those flavors fully meld into something that tastes far more complex than the ingredient list suggests. Coconut aminos add a subtle umami depth while apple cider vinegar brightens the whole cup, and ground turmeric gives it that gorgeous golden hue. Because every ingredient here is naturally free of dairy, there's no need to swap anything out or second-guess a label ā it just works as written. Sipping broth can feel like a wellness trend that's hard to pull off at home, but this one comes together in a single saucepan and strains clean in seconds. Finish it with a few fresh scallion greens and a thin coin of ginger in the mug for a presentation that looks intentional without any extra effort.

Heat the coconut oil in a medium saucepan over medium heat until shimmering. Add the smashed garlic and sliced ginger and cook, stirring, until fragrant and just beginning to turn golden at the edges, about 2 minutes.
Add the scallion pieces and cook, stirring, until softened and bright green, about 1 minute.
